An international team led by a NASA scientist identified the oldest known meteor crater in Australia.

It lends more clues to the formation of the Earth.

The study showed that the Yarrabubba meteor crater in a remote part of western Australia was 2.229 billion years old.

The Earth is pocked with roughly 190 major meteor craters, yet scientists only know the age of just a few.
